DRDO Recruitment 2025: Junior Research Fellow (JRF)
This direct recruitment opportunity comes from the prestigious Defense Research and Development Organization (DRDO). The recruitment drive is for the year 2025, seeking eligible candidates for the Junior Research Fellow (JRF) post. Attractive Salary and Benefits
Candidates selected for the Junior Research Fellow (JRF) position will receive a substantial salary of ₹37,000 per month. In addition to this attractive monthly remuneration, selected candidates will also be eligible for extra allowances, making this a highly rewarding career opportunity.
Who Can Apply? Eligibility Criteria
This recruitment drive is open to candidates from all states across India. Both male and female candidates are eligible to apply, making it an all-India job opportunity. If you reside in any state or district within India, you are welcome to apply for these positions.
Age Limit and Relaxation
The maximum age limit for applicants is set at 28 years. However, age relaxation benefits are provided as per government rules. Candidates belonging to the SC or ST categories will receive a 5-year age relaxation, while OBC candidates will be granted a 3-year age relaxation.
Application Fee: It’s Free!
A major advantage of this recruitment is that the application process is completely free for all categories. There is no application fee for General, OBC, SC, or ST candidates. You can apply without incurring any cost.
Educational Qualification
To be eligible for these positions, candidates must be degree pass. If you hold a Bachelor’s Degree, you are qualified to apply. Ensure all your necessary documents are prepared before proceeding with the application.
Required Documents for Application
When applying for this government job, ensure you have the following documents ready:
- Passport-size photographs (a minimum of four is required; keeping up to 20 is advisable).
- The downloaded application form, with your photograph affixed.
- Mark sheets and certificates from 10th standard up to your highest degree. You will need photocopies for submission and original documents for verification.
- Caste Certificate (if applicable, for SC, ST, or OBC candidates) in the central government format.
- Age Certificate, which can be your 10th mark sheet or a birth certificate.
- Aadhaar Card.
- Your active mobile number and email ID, to be provided in the application form for communication.
Please ensure all photocopies of your documents are self-attested before submission. Original documents are needed for verification purposes, but only photocopies are to be submitted.
Walk-in Interview Process and Dates
The selection process for these DRDO JRF positions will be conducted through a walk-in interview. Candidates are required to attend the interview along with all their documents and the filled application form. Joining is expected within two days of the interview. The interviews are scheduled to take place from May 6th to May 7th. Specific interview dates for different posts and detailed address information are available in the official notification.
How to Apply
To apply, you will need to download the application form. Fill out the form clearly in your own handwriting. This form needs to be submitted at the time of your walk-in interview. Do not send the form by post, email, or apply online.
The application form will require details such as your full name, the post you are applying for, advisor number, father’s name, mother’s name, spouse’s name, gender, category, date of birth, current and permanent address, contact details (mobile number and email ID). You must also provide details of your educational qualifications from 10th standard onwards, your highest qualification, and any relevant experience. If you have qualified GATE, that information should also be included. Finally, you will need to mention the place and date, sign the form, and write your name before submitting it at the interview venue.
